UPVC Window Repairs Near Me

Modern double glazed windows consist of 2 panes of glass with a tiny gap between them that is sealed to ensure that it is airtight. But, at times or over a period of time, the seal could fail and the window will mist up.

Fortunately, the majority of these issues can be resolved without having to replace the entire frame. There are many types of repairs that you can apply to Upvc frames.

Frame Repairs

You might be wondering what a frame replacement costs for those who have uPVC Windows. You can find out how much for these services by looking up online reviews or calling in professionals. The price will be based on the type of frame that is used, and will also be influenced by the size and style of the window. It is essential to locate an organization that is specialized in uPVC repairs and can provide you with references from previous clients.

U-PVC is a preferred choice for homeowners due to its toughness and low-maintenance costs. They may look appealing but they can also cause issues in the future, especially when they are not maintained properly. Monitoring your windows regularly will aid in avoiding issues. If they're malfunctioning, address the problem immediately. Maintaining your windows can help you avoid paying for expensive repair and replacement services.

uPVC windows may have issues opening or locking. This problem usually occurs when the locking system is stiff or sluggish. You can grease your lock and handle with graphite or machine oil. This will allow the mechanism to free up and the window or door to operate normally once more.

The hinges may be stiff or stuck. This issue is usually caused by grit and dust building on the hinges. Lubricating the hinges using grease or oil is the solution. A poor lubricant could damage the hinges, rendering them inoperable.

Wooden frames are another type of window that often requires repair or replacement over time. These kinds of frames can be susceptible to rotting and can lose their weatherproofing properties if they are exposed to extreme cold or heat over an extended period of time. It is important to repair any damaged or decaying wooden frames as promptly as you can to prevent further damage to your home.

Repairs to Stained Glass

Stained glass windows are found in churches, homes and other buildings. They add visual interest and add privacy to a room. They are fragile and require careful maintenance to ensure they are in good shape. Even with proper care, stained and lead glass windows can deteriorate as they age due to aging and exposure to weather and other environmental elements. This can lead to cracks, fading, or water leakage. It is essential to find a local expert to restore your stained or stained window to its original beauty.

The average cost to repair cracked or broken stained-glass is $500. The price will vary based on the method needed to fix the problem. A professional might use epoxy edge-gluing or copper foil to repair the broken glasses. They may also re-lead the lead cames and seal the stained glass. There are several options each having its own advantages and costs. The best choice is based on the size, location, and the type of glass being used.

Leaded glass cracks can be caused by thermal expansion or vibrations, or contraction, building movements, or normal wear and tear. The cracks can enlarge and cause more problems as time passes. A crack across an important feature or in the face of a stained glass panel should be repaired as soon as is possible to avoid further enlargement and damage. In the past, this was accomplished by splicing the "Dutchman's" lead flange over the crack. This was not a good solution, and today there are better ways to repair these types of cracks.

Stained glass restoration is a specialized art that can take many forms. It can be as easy as fixing cracks, or as complex as restoring an entire stained glass door or window panel to its original state. Generally speaking, the price of restoration projects is significantly higher than a simple repair or replacement. The job involves cleaning and removing damaged glass, tightening lead cames, resealing cement and re-tying it and re-installing stained glass pieces that are missing.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ping keeps air and water from entering homes through the gaps between doors and windows. It's a crucial part of home maintenance, and can help avoid the need for costly repairs or bills for energy, as well making a home more comfortable. However the materials used to make this seal will degrade over time due to wear and Upvc Window Repairs tear, making it necessary to replace the seals from time to time.

You can detect if your weather stripping has been damaged by noticing a wet spot after washing the windows, a whistling noise when driving down the road or a draft you can feel inside a closed-door. These are all good indicators that it's time for a Tasker who can provide repair for weatherstripping near me.

Taskers can employ various weatherstripping materials to seal your windows and doors. Foam tapes are constructed from closed or open-cell foam. They come in a range of widths, thicknesses, and qualities to fit all kinds of cracks. They are simple to install and can be easily cut using scissors. Felt strips are also affordable and typically last about a year or two. You can cut them to size with scissors, and then attach them to the frame of your door, hinge side, or sliding windows using staples, glue or tacks. Metal or vinyl V-strips are a little more complicated to install, but they can be secured with nails into place along a window jamb.

Ask the Tasker which material is best for your home, when you are booking weatherstripping. They can help identify air leaks in your home and suggest the best products to fix them. They can also perform an energy audit in order to determine and determine your needs, as well as if you are eligible for state-funded weatherization assistance.

The best time to purchase weatherstripping services is prior to winter, when the chance of air leakage and water infiltration is at its highest. It's also an excellent idea to have a professional look over your weather stripping on a regular basis and make any repairs needed.
